That's very close to what I measured as well, just a hair over 300mA.
Not only that, you have to factor in the fact that it's a boost converter and thus it's drawing more amperage. I measured it by unscrewing the tailcap and using the multimeter to fill that role, so it's measuring current drawn by the whole assembly and not just the LED. I suspect it's being driven at less than 300mA, probably 200-250 (the latter if you're an optimist). That is also probably the reason why it achieves >5hr runtimes - low current drain.
